2. A begin of an Live Action  Anime/Manga Craze?

anime-vs-movie

Regardless how you categorized Edge of Tomorrow’s source material either is from a Light Novel or from a Manga titled “All You Need Is Kill”  it is proven that Edge of Tomorrow have to be the most successful “American” made movie that was adapted from Japanese source material. Edge of Tomorrow was successful when it comes to critics and to audience because the movie took a non original idea into something exciting, engaging and added interesting characters especially when it comes to Emily Blunt’s portrayal as Rita Vrataski. If Ghost in the Shell tracks well with critics, positive word of mouth similar to Edge of Tomorrow, than we have potentially great Manga adaptions heading our way to the big screen.
